Tentang AVENTICS IO

AVENTICS, a brand of the Emerson Electric Co. portfolio, specializes in pneumatic and fluid-control components for industrial automation. The AVENTICS IO product line comprises fieldbus I/O modules designed to interface pneumatic valve systems with higher-level controllers via industrial Ethernet protocols. These modules serve as the communication backbone for AVENTICS valve series, including the G3 Series and the 580 Series, enabling real-time data exchange and control in automated machinery. The modules support the EtherCAT® protocol, a high-performance Ethernet-based fieldbus system known for low latency and deterministic cycle times, making them suitable for applications requiring precise synchronization of multiple axes or high-speed production lines.

Key specifications across the AVENTICS IO range include varying input counts—from 8 to 128 inputs per module—and connector options such as M12 circular connectors or plug-type terminations, allowing integration into different wiring architectures. The modules are designed for direct mounting on valve manifolds or as standalone units, with IP ratings consistent with industrial environments (typically IP65 or IP67, depending on the variant). The G3 Series modules (e.g., MPN 240-323, 240-208, 240-203, 240-207, 240-211, 240-241, 240-185) are compact and modular, while the 580 Series module (MPN P580AEDS4010A00) offers higher input density for larger systems. All modules are engineered to operate within standard industrial temperature ranges and are compatible with common automation software environments.

For procurement specialists and plant engineers, the AVENTICS IO line provides a standardized interface for pneumatic control, reducing wiring complexity and enabling faster commissioning. The modules are typically used in assembly lines, packaging machinery, material handling, and other automated processes where pneumatic actuators require centralized or distributed I/O control.

Aplikasi Umum

  • Automotive assembly lines — AVENTICS G3 Series I/O modules (e.g., MPN 240-323) for controlling pneumatic actuators in welding and material handling stations.
  • Packaging machinery — AVENTICS 580 Series I/O module (MPN P580AEDS4010A00) for high-density I/O in carton erectors and case packers.
  • Food and beverage processing — AVENTICS G3 modules with M12 connectors (e.g., MPN 240-208) for washdown environments requiring IP67-rated connections.
  • Material handling systems — AVENTICS G3 I/O modules (e.g., MPN 240-203) for conveyor diverters and sortation gates using EtherCAT® communication.
  • Pharmaceutical production — AVENTICS G3 modules with plug connectors (e.g., MPN 240-241) for cleanroom-compatible pneumatic control in filling and capping machines.
  • Semiconductor manufacturing — AVENTICS G3 modules (e.g., MPN 240-211) for precise valve control in wafer handling and etching equipment.

What protocols do AVENTICS IO modules support?

The AVENTICS IO modules listed support the EtherCAT® protocol, a high-speed industrial Ethernet fieldbus. EtherCAT® is known for its low jitter and short cycle times, making it suitable for motion control and real-time automation. Some AVENTICS IO modules may also be available for other protocols like PROFINET or EtherNet/IP, but the current SKUs from 3G Electric are specifically for EtherCAT®. Always verify the protocol compatibility with your controller before ordering.

What is the difference between the G3 Series and 580 Series AVENTICS IO modules?

The G3 Series AVENTICS IO modules are designed for the G3 valve system, which is a modular, compact platform for decentralized pneumatic control. They typically offer 8 to 16 inputs per module and are available with M12 or plug connectors. The 580 Series module (e.g., MPN P580AEDS4010A00) is part of the 580 valve series, which supports higher flow rates and up to 128 inputs, making it suitable for larger valve manifolds or applications requiring more I/O points. The 580 module also uses EtherCAT® protocol and is physically larger to accommodate the higher density.

Can AVENTICS IO modules be used with non-AVENTICS valve systems?

AVENTICS IO modules are specifically designed to interface with AVENTICS valve series, such as the G3 and 580 series. They are not intended for use with other manufacturers' valve systems, as the mechanical mounting, electrical pinout, and communication protocol are proprietary to AVENTICS. For integration with third-party controllers, the modules use standard EtherCAT® communication, but the physical connection to the valves is specific to AVENTICS manifolds.

What connector types are available for AVENTICS IO modules?

AVENTICS IO modules from 3G Electric are available with M12 circular connectors (e.g., MPN 240-208, 240-207, 240-211, 240-185) or plug-type connectors (e.g., MPN 240-241). M12 connectors are common in industrial automation for their robustness and IP67 rating, while plug connectors may be used for quick disconnection or specific wiring schemes. The choice depends on the environmental requirements and cabling preferences of your installation.

How do I verify compatibility between an AVENTICS IO module and my existing valve manifold?

Compatibility is determined by the valve series (G3 or 580) and the module's part number. For G3 Series modules, ensure your manifold is a G3 type; for 580 Series, use a 580 manifold.
